什么是零知识证明?区块链技术的隐私保护新方向
发布时间:2024-12-28 22:30:35阅读:11
在当今数字化时代,隐私保护已成为技术发展的重要议题。随着区块链技术的广泛应用,如何在保证数据透明性的同时保护用户隐私,成为了一个亟待解决的问题。零知识证明作为一种新兴的密码学技术,正逐渐成为区块链领域隐私保护的新方向。
零知识证明,简而言之,是一种允许一方向另一方证明自己知道某个信息,而无需透露该信息具体内容的技术。这种技术最早由麻省理工学院的研究人员在1985年提出,其核心思想是通过数学方法验证信息的真实性,而不泄露任何敏感数据。在区块链中,零知识证明的应用可以有效地解决隐私与透明性之间的矛盾。
区块链技术以其去中心化、不可篡改的特性,广泛应用于金融、供应链、医疗等多个领域。然而,区块链的公开透明性也带来了隐私泄露的风险。例如,在金融交易中,用户的交易记录和账户余额都是公开的,这可能导致用户的隐私被侵犯。零知识证明技术的引入,可以在不公开具体交易细节的情况下,验证交易的有效性,从而保护用户的隐私。
具体来说,零知识证明在区块链中的应用主要体现在以下几个方面:
首先,零知识证明可以用于匿名交易。在传统的区块链系统中,交易双方的身份和交易金额都是公开的。通过零知识证明,交易双方可以在不透露身份和交易金额的情况下,证明交易的有效性。这种匿名交易方式不仅保护了用户的隐私,还提高了交易的安全性。
其次,零知识证明可以用于身份验证。在区块链系统中,用户需要进行身份验证以确保交易的安全性。传统的身份验证方式需要用户提供个人信息,存在隐私泄露的风险。通过零知识证明,用户可以在不透露个人信息的情况下,证明自己的身份,从而保护隐私。
此外,零知识证明还可以用于智能合约的隐私保护。智能合约是区块链系统中的一种自动化合约,其执行过程是公开的。然而,某些智能合约可能涉及敏感信息,如医疗记录或商业机密。通过零知识证明,智能合约可以在不公开敏感信息的情况下,验证合约的执行结果,从而保护隐私。
零知识证明技术的应用,不仅提升了区块链系统的隐私保护能力,还为其在更多领域的应用提供了可能。例如,在医疗领域,零知识证明可以用于保护患者的隐私数据;在供应链管理中,零知识证明可以用于验证产品的真实性,而不泄露商业机密。
然而,零知识证明技术也面临一些挑战。首先,零知识证明的计算复杂度较高,可能导致系统性能下降。其次,零知识证明的实现需要复杂的数学算法,增加了技术实现的难度。此外,零知识证明的安全性依赖于数学难题的难解性,一旦这些难题被破解,零知识证明的安全性将受到威胁。
尽管面临挑战,零知识证明技术在区块链领域的应用前景依然广阔。随着技术的不断进步,零知识证明有望成为区块链隐私保护的主流技术,为用户提供更加安全、隐私的数字化服务。
总之,零知识证明作为一种新兴的密码学技术,为区块链领域的隐私保护提供了新的解决方案。通过零知识证明,区块链系统可以在保证透明性的同时,有效保护用户的隐私。随着技术的不断发展,零知识证明有望在更多领域得到应用,推动区块链技术的进一步发展。
温馨提示:投资有风险,选择需谨慎。
零知识证明,简而言之,是一种允许一方向另一方证明自己知道某个信息,而无需透露该信息具体内容的技术。这种技术最早由麻省理工学院的研究人员在1985年提出,其核心思想是通过数学方法验证信息的真实性,而不泄露任何敏感数据。在区块链中,零知识证明的应用可以有效地解决隐私与透明性之间的矛盾。
区块链技术以其去中心化、不可篡改的特性,广泛应用于金融、供应链、医疗等多个领域。然而,区块链的公开透明性也带来了隐私泄露的风险。例如,在金融交易中,用户的交易记录和账户余额都是公开的,这可能导致用户的隐私被侵犯。零知识证明技术的引入,可以在不公开具体交易细节的情况下,验证交易的有效性,从而保护用户的隐私。
具体来说,零知识证明在区块链中的应用主要体现在以下几个方面:
首先,零知识证明可以用于匿名交易。在传统的区块链系统中,交易双方的身份和交易金额都是公开的。通过零知识证明,交易双方可以在不透露身份和交易金额的情况下,证明交易的有效性。这种匿名交易方式不仅保护了用户的隐私,还提高了交易的安全性。
其次,零知识证明可以用于身份验证。在区块链系统中,用户需要进行身份验证以确保交易的安全性。传统的身份验证方式需要用户提供个人信息,存在隐私泄露的风险。通过零知识证明,用户可以在不透露个人信息的情况下,证明自己的身份,从而保护隐私。
此外,零知识证明还可以用于智能合约的隐私保护。智能合约是区块链系统中的一种自动化合约,其执行过程是公开的。然而,某些智能合约可能涉及敏感信息,如医疗记录或商业机密。通过零知识证明,智能合约可以在不公开敏感信息的情况下,验证合约的执行结果,从而保护隐私。
零知识证明技术的应用,不仅提升了区块链系统的隐私保护能力,还为其在更多领域的应用提供了可能。例如,在医疗领域,零知识证明可以用于保护患者的隐私数据;在供应链管理中,零知识证明可以用于验证产品的真实性,而不泄露商业机密。
然而,零知识证明技术也面临一些挑战。首先,零知识证明的计算复杂度较高,可能导致系统性能下降。其次,零知识证明的实现需要复杂的数学算法,增加了技术实现的难度。此外,零知识证明的安全性依赖于数学难题的难解性,一旦这些难题被破解,零知识证明的安全性将受到威胁。
尽管面临挑战,零知识证明技术在区块链领域的应用前景依然广阔。随着技术的不断进步,零知识证明有望成为区块链隐私保护的主流技术,为用户提供更加安全、隐私的数字化服务。
总之,零知识证明作为一种新兴的密码学技术,为区块链领域的隐私保护提供了新的解决方案。通过零知识证明,区块链系统可以在保证透明性的同时,有效保护用户的隐私。随着技术的不断发展,零知识证明有望在更多领域得到应用,推动区块链技术的进一步发展。
温馨提示:投资有风险,选择需谨慎。
版权及免责声明:本文内容由入驻外汇问答库的作者自发贡献,该文观点仅代表作者本人,与本网站立场无关,不对您构成任何投资建议。用户应基于自己的独立判断,自行决策投资行为并承担全部风险。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请发送邮件至7892625@qq.com 举报,一经查实,本站将立刻删除。
推荐相关阅读 查看更多>

在当今的金融科技领域,去中心化金融(DeFi)无疑是一个备受瞩目的话题。从2020年的爆发式增长到如今的调整期,DeFi...

空投到底是福利还是骗局?你真的能免费赚到币吗?近年来,随着加密货币市场的迅速发展,“空投”这个词频...

为什么马斯克一直对狗狗币情有独钟?这背后到底有什么布局?在当今的数字货币市场中,狗狗币(Dogecoin)无疑是一颗耀...

Web3.0的世界长什么样?未来你的互联网体验会彻底改变!随着科技的飞速发展,互联网已经从最初的Web1.0进化到了如...

比特币减半真的会导致价格飙升吗?数据告诉你真实答案!每当比特币迎来减半周期,市场总是充满了各种猜测和期待。...

什么是“币圈黑客攻击”?揭秘最震撼的加密资产盗窃案!在当今数字化时代,加密货币已经成为投资领域中...